What is the cheapest month to fly from Birmingham to Reykjavik Keflavik Intl Airport?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Birmingham to Reykjavik Keflavik Intl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Birmingham to Reykjavik Keflavik Intl Airport is May, where tickets cost £0 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are August and September,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is £1,290 and £376 respectively.

  • Which aircraft models fly most regularly from Birmingham to Reykjavik?

    The Airbus A320-100/200 is the aircraft model that flies most regularly on the Birmingham to Reykjavik flight route.

  • Which is the best airline for flights from Birmingham to Reykjavik, Jet2 or easyJet?

    The two airlines most popular with KAYAK users for flights from Birmingham to Reykjavik are Jet2 and easyJet. With an average price for the route of £142 and an overall rating of 8.2, Jet2 is the most popular choice. easyJet is also a great choice for the route, with an average price of £126 and an overall rating of 6.9.
